The Biggest Pros and Cons

The 1998 Grand Banks 52 Europa is a classic trawler-style yacht known for its blend of traditional craftsmanship and modern amenities. Here are some pros and cons to consider:

Pros

Solid Build Quality: Crafted with high-quality materials and excellent workmanship, offering durability and longevity.

Spacious Interior: Generous living and sleeping quarters with a comfortable salon, well-equipped galley, and multiple staterooms.

Fuel Efficiency: Designed for economical long-range cruising, making it ideal for extended voyages.

Seaworthiness: Excellent stability and handling in various sea conditions, providing a safe and comfortable ride.

Classic Styling: Timeless design with teak wood finishes and elegant lines, appealing to traditional yacht enthusiasts.

Well-Equipped: Often comes with modern navigation and onboard systems suitable for serious cruising.

Cons

Older Systems: Being a 1998 model, some mechanical and electronic systems may be outdated and could require upgrades or maintenance.

Speed Limitations: Typical trawler speeds are moderate; it’s not designed for fast passages.

Maintenance Intensive: Teak and traditional materials require regular upkeep to maintain appearance and integrity.

Space Utilization: While spacious, the layout may feel less open compared to more contemporary yacht designs.

Fuel Consumption at Higher Speeds: While economical at cruising speeds, fuel consumption increases significantly if pushing beyond designed speeds.
